Output 53d604846d6e11e0b06ce0532d18809e792e28020ee490b4277181eccec74115:7

value
188377
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baf91ddf0c5cf3b6df16fd9075d35de54a8acc8e OP_EQUAL
address
3Jje39wNZaZ4e6z24djEJtJNkNZbwMRcvX
transaction
53d604846d6e11e0b06ce0532d18809e792e28020ee490b4277181eccec74115
confirmations
257625
spent
true